bio pharma laboratories are specialized facilities that focus on the research and development of pharmaceutical drugs. These laboratories are equipped with cutting-edge technology and staffed by highly skilled scientists and researchers who work collaboratively to discover new drugs and treatments. From early-stage drug discovery to clinical trials and regulatory approval, bio pharma laboratories are involved in every step of the drug development process.

One of the key functions of bio pharma laboratories is to conduct research to identify potential drug targets for new therapies. This involves studying the underlying causes of diseases and identifying specific molecules or biological pathways that could be targeted with medications. By understanding the mechanisms of disease, scientists can develop drugs that are specifically designed to treat the root cause of the condition, rather than just managing symptoms.

Once a potential drug target has been identified, researchers in bio pharma laboratories work to create new drug candidates through a process known as drug discovery. This involves screening thousands of compounds to identify those that have the potential to become new medications. Through a combination of computational modeling, laboratory testing, and analysis, scientists can identify promising drug candidates that can be further developed and tested in clinical trials.

Clinical trials are a critical phase of drug development, where new medications are tested for safety and effectiveness in human subjects. bio pharma laboratories play a key role in designing and conducting these trials, which are carefully monitored to ensure the safety of participants and the integrity of the data. These trials provide valuable information about the efficacy of new drugs and help to determine whether they are safe for use in patients.

In addition to developing new medications, bio pharma laboratories also play a vital role in manufacturing pharmaceutical products. These facilities are equipped with advanced manufacturing technology that allows for the production of high-quality medications in large quantities. Quality control is a top priority in bio pharma laboratories, ensuring that medications meet strict safety and efficacy standards before they are released to the market.
